The T66 usually has internal memory ("Onboard Memory"), meaning settings should save to the mouse itself. However, if the firmware is unstable, you may need to keep the software running in the background for macros to work, even after configuration.

Navigate directly to the official support or download page of that specific manufacturer. Avoid third-party driver aggregator sites, which often bundle unwanted bloatware or malware.
